Transaction 16233a85df104fd500c3a1739dd1471a563c36537755be6a7eeeac9c00ff4dbf

128 Input
2 Outputs
  • 16233a85df104fd500c3a1739dd1471a563c36537755be6a7eeeac9c00ff4dbf:0
  • value  976482
    address  3QSCbhPRGUSBcVafhnVJAq4qV3HtvutFec
  • 16233a85df104fd500c3a1739dd1471a563c36537755be6a7eeeac9c00ff4dbf:1
  • value  2940336352
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s